OPPO A98 Coming Soon: Curved Display On A Midrange Phone?

The OPPO A98 is making rounds on the internet after being made official on China’s TENAA certification outlet. It seems to be packing quite a lot of features and could just be a midrange showstopper. Here’s what we know so far.

It currently holds the model number PHQ110 and is rumored to have a 6.7-inch curved AMOLED display with a Full HD+ resolution and in-display fingerprint scanner. Refresh rate might just be 120Hz, although 90Hz would be perfectly fine with us. We’re glad to see curved display technology come to the midrange at this point, after it made an appearance with the Infinix ZERO Ultra just last month. There are currently debates on whether or not curved displays are a pro or a con when it comes to real-world usability, but that’s a discussion for another day.

The confirmed processor is an eight-core chipset which peg might just be the Qualcomm Snapdragon 695. Considering the OPPO A97 had a Dimensity 810, this would be a decent jump – although we’d be more than happy to be proven wrong with a more powerful option.

Other notable specifications include a 108-megapixel main sensor at the rear, a 16-megapixel shooter in front, up to 12GB of RAM and 512GB of internal storage. We’ll keep you posted on more updates for the OPPO A98.
